您的位置:首页 > 其它

Ubuntu 使用技巧

2012-05-14 13:14 260 查看

1.在终端打开GUI窗口

两个方法 $: nautilus . &  #open current dir and run backgroup mode


or$: xdg-open . &


2.在命令行中copy paste

Mac下的命令行工具pbcopy和pbpaste可以在命令行下操作剪贴板,
Linux下的命令行工具xsel亦可实现类似功能。在Linux下可以创建别名用xsel命令来模拟pbcopy和pbpaste

xsel 默认的section不是系统剪贴板,-b 指定 clipboard

alias pbcopy='xsel --input -b'
alias pbpaste='xsel --output'-b


3. 一些需要sudo的命令执行时不需要sudo

运行“sudo visudo -f /etc/sudoers",并在文本末添加"<username> ALL = NOPASSWD:<command>"

5.当用Histroy 命令显示以用过的命令list后,可以在想要重新运行一个命令时,用 “!list-number”即!+想运行命令在list中的标号. e.g. !903

6.对于使用 alias 别名绑定的命令。

如果需要使用原始的命令,可以在该命令前加一个反斜杠e.g. /ls

7.时用 sudo apt-get autoclean 来清理不用的软件。

8.列出系统上安装的所有程序 dpkg --get-selections "*"

9. 以读写方式重新安装文件系统

有时系统会以只读模式挂在根文件系统,导致无法使用一些生成临时文件的程序 vim

这是可是使用 mount -o rw ,remount /

10. 重启X服务(图形界面)

ubuntu12.04 后用的那个图形界面不太稳定。尤其是运行wine的程序。经常导致图形服务卡死。

这是可以重启图形服务。 命令如下:

sudo restart lightdm

11. 无线上网时,使用pppoeconfig 冲突

ubuntu12.04 如果你是用的时GUI界面的网络设置(network connection) 在使用pppoeconfig 设置拨号

重启后就会导致网络配置冲动。原因时GUI使用的NetWork Manger, 而pppoeconfig 则使用的是用原来的网络配置接口。

两者会冲突。

解决办法:

把 /etc/NetworkManager/ NetworkManager.conf 中

managed=false 改为 managed=true #开启NetManger
把ThinkPad:/etc/network/interfaces 中第二行一下都注释掉 (在每行的开始添加#)

重启,但是现在必须手动拨号 输入 pon dsl-provide 就好了
更好的解决办法,,还没找到
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: